Definition of Evaporite and Dunite

The general Evaporite and Dunite definition can be stated as: A water-soluble mineral sediment resulting from concentration and crystallization by evaporation from an aqueous solution. On the other hand, Dunite is a green to brownish coarse-grained igneous rock mainly consisting of olivine.
